“I will finish him” - Elmehdi El Jamari promises a quick and decisive end to showdown with Aliff

Elmehdi El Jamari
Elmehdi El Jamari (left) believes he will knock out Aliff (right) at ONE Fight Night 32

Elmehdi El Jamari predicted a knockout win in his upcoming fight against Aliff Sor Dechapan.

Elmehdi El Jamari, the younger brother of ONE strawweight striker Zakaria El Jamari, made his ONE Championship debut in April.

The Moroccan striker put the strawweight Muay Thai division on notice with a first-round knockout win against Thongpoon.

Later this week, El Jamari returns for his promotional sophomore appearance against Aliff Sor Dechapan, scheduled for the ONE Fight Night 32 co-main event.

While speaking to ONE, 'The Sniper' predicted he would knock out Aliff in their upcoming clash:

“It will be war. And the war will not go into the third round. I will finish him via knockout.”

ONE Fight Night 32 goes down inside the iconic Lumpinee Stadium in Bangkok, Thailand. Friday's event featuring Aliff Sor Dechapan Elmendi El Jamari can be seen live and for free by North American and Canadian viewers with an active Amazon Prime Video subscription.

The June 6 fight card also features Nakrob vs. Jaosuayai (flyweight Muay Thai main event), Johan Ghazali vs. Diego Paez (flyweight Muay Thai), Johan Estupinan vs. Taiki Naito (flyweight Muay Thai), and more.

Aliff believes Elmehdi El Jamari is more talented than his brother, Zakaria

In August 2024, Aliff Sor Dechapan secured a first-round knockout win against Zakaria El Jamari. Elmehdi El Jamari now looks to avenge his older brother's loss against the Thai striker at ONE Fight Night 32.

During an interview with ONE, Aliff had this to say about Elmehdi being more talented than Zakaria:

"Speed, punching power, and his ability to throw combinations – from what I’ve seen, these three things make Elmehdi a more dangerous fighter [compared to Zakaria]."

Aliff Sor Dechapan suffered a split decision loss against Ellis Badr Barboza, his first Muay Thai defeat under the ONE Championship banner.

The 22-year-old has since bounced back with three consecutive wins, including knockouts against Zakaria El Jamari and Shamil Adukhov.

At ONE Fight Night 32, Aliff plans to take out Elmehdi El Jamari and prove why he deserves a title shot against two-sport world champion Prajanchai.

On the contrary, El Jamari looks to quickly climb the strawweight ranks by taking out Aliff in impressive fashion.
